Historical & Cultural Background
Mikella is a feminine form of the name Michael, which has biblical roots. The name Michael is traditionally associated with the archangel in Judeo-Christian traditions. In Italian culture, Mikella has gained popularity as a modern name. It reflects a blend of cultural influences, particularly from Hebrew and Italian origins.

U.S. Historical Usage
The name Mikella was first seen in the United States in 1979. Mikella has ranked as high as #1324 nationally, which occurred in 2004, and has been most popular in . In the past 5 years the name Mikella has been trending down compared to the previous 5 years.
